Adoption Process
Our adoption team works diligently to read through each application and check veterinary references to ensure our pets are being placed with responsible, safe individuals. Applicants will answer some basic questions about their lifestyle and expectations for a new pet via email before our team determines if they are a match for the dog they would like to adopt, at which point they will be invited to meet the dog and be given the opportunity to finalize an adoption.
